Webb25 aug. 2000 · Ornamental fish are kept or reared for their attractiveness. The breeding of ornamental fish began over 1000 years ago with the domestication of goldfish in China, and nowadays many fish species are highly prized for their distinct markings (eg, koi carp). WebbRearing: Chinook fry rear in freshwater from three months to a year, depending on the race of chinook and the location. Spring chinook tend to stay in streams for a year; fish in northern areas, where the streams are less productive and growth is slower, also tend to stay longer.
